>
> New properties in the middle of the list is potentially an ABI break.
> Why not add them at the end?

Because it ref to snps,dw-pcie-ep.yaml, which already defined the reg
name orders. we using reg-names to get reg resource, I don't think it break
the ABI. Driver already auto detect both 'dbi2' or no 'dbi2' case.
